About the Company
- WM is North America's leading provider of comprehensive environmental solutions.
- Previously known as Waste Management and based in Houston, Texas, WM is driven by commitments to put people first and achieve success with integrity.
- The company, through its subsidiaries, provides collection, recycling and disposal services to millions of residential, commercial, industrial, medical and municipal customers throughout the U.S. and Canada.
- With innovative infrastructure and capabilities in recycling, organics and renewable energy, WM provides environmental solutions to and collaborates with its customers in helping them pursue their sustainability goals.
- WM has the largest disposal network and collection fleet in North America, is the largest recycler of post-consumer materials and is a leader in beneficial use of landfill gas, with a growing network of renewable natural gas plants and the most landfill gas-to-electricity plants in North America.
- WM’s fleet includes more than 12,000 natural gas trucks – the largest heavy-duty natural gas truck fleet in the industry in North America.
- Healthcare Solutions provides collection and disposal services of regulated medical waste, as well as secure information destruction services, in the U.S., Canada and Western Europe.
